Why here

A raw-fish specialist (회무침 전문점) in Seokchon-dong, Songpa-gu, open since 1987. Its two signature dishes are hoe-muchim (raw fish tossed with spicy vegetable seasoning) and heosimtanhoe, a set where the raw fish and vegetable mix are served separately so the vegetables can be refilled. Weekend evenings can bring waits of an hour or more, with a name-list system at the door; phone reservations are accepted and weekday evenings are generally calmer. Featured on Kim Three Meals (김사원세끼).

Order this

Know before you go

₩₩₩ · Over ₩40,000 per person

Heosimtanhoe ₩40,000 per person, ₩50,000 small to ₩60,000 medium to share; hoe-muchim ₩50,000; maeuntang ₩10,000 (2026)

Mon-Thu 16:00-24:00, Fri-Sat 16:00-02:00, closed Sundays (per recent blog posts)
Expect lines

Weekday evenings can often be walked into with little or no wait (easy entry around 20:00 on a weekday), but Friday-Saturday waits commonly run 30-90 minutes with a name-list system; the outdoor/yajang seating that was previously available has been discontinued.

Walk-in

Name-list waitlist at the door; phone reservations are also accepted and recommended for Friday-Saturday evenings.
